The European Union has rejected the request to cancel the registration of the Nadorcott mandarin variety.
2024-10-07 00:00
An update is available following last month's article on Eurosemillas' request to annul the protection of the Nadorcott mandarin variety. All European Union bodies have rejected Eurosemillas' request for the cancellation of the Nadorcott variety registration. Eurosemillas' most recent defeat was the.

South Africa: Export of table grapes is increasing
2024-10-04 12:00
A national harvest estimate of 76.4 million cartons is expected, as reported by reefertrends and based on a harvest estimate from the South African Table Grape Industry (SATI): "It is anticipated that the upper limit will be around 78.7 million cartons and the lower limit around 74.1 million."
